Rui village offers a serene escape into the countryside of Maharashtra, where life moves at a slower pace. Visitors can explore dusty paths lined with mango and neem trees, watch farmers tending to fields of sugarcane and millet, and observe traditional bullock-cart rides. The village is dotted with small shrines and a few old wells, reflecting its agricultural heritage. Rui is less frequented than other nearby villages, providing a truly untouched experience. It's a perfect spot for photography enthusiasts and those wanting to understand the region's rural roots.
